Comprehending Over-the-Counter Medications
Non-prescription medications are those that can be bought without a prescription, permitting customers to self-medicate for typical conditions. They are typically considered safe and efficient for specific conditions when used as directed.

While OTC medications offer numerous benefits, there are essential factors to consider to bear in mind:
Misuse and Overuse: Self-diagnosis can result in inappropriate usage, increasing the danger of adverse effects and drug interactions.Hidden Conditions: Symptoms treated with OTC medications may be signs of more major conditions needing professional medical attention.Minimal Guidance: Without a prescription, people might do not have the needed assistance on does and possible interactions with other medications.Allergic Reactions: Some individuals might have allergic reactions or sensitivities to specific active components, causing adverse reactions.Key Recommendations for Safe UseCheck Out Labels Thoroughly: Always read the active ingredients, dosages, and directions for use.Consult a Pharmacist: Pharmacists can supply valuable information concerning interactions and appropriate options.Screen Symptoms: Keep track of how symptoms respond to OTC medications. What conditions can be treated with OTC medications?
OTC medications work in dealing with a range of conditions, including headaches, allergic reactions, colds, stomach problems, skin irritations, and minor injuries.
2. Are OTC medications safe for any ages?
Not all OTC medications are safe for children or older adults. It's necessary to examine age restrictions on the labels and seek advice from a doctor if uncertain.
3. How do I understand which OTC medication to pick?
Consider your symptoms, checked out item descriptions, and seek advice from a pharmacist for assistance based upon your specific needs and any existing medical conditions.
4. Can I take multiple OTC medications all at once?
Caution is recommended when combining OTC medications to avoid prospective interactions. Always inspect with a pharmacist or health care company.
